Output ee8b4c599539acd565ee7e679d68ea94efdf1b2e9ab76e58c86cb73fcee1534c:0

value
35289300
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bfcb550d5a22fb64492b65928b55e85823fb5d2 OP_EQUAL
address
3QfQGAtJi1ZJT8hBY28BfBb1wzBKkxf36J
transaction
ee8b4c599539acd565ee7e679d68ea94efdf1b2e9ab76e58c86cb73fcee1534c
spent
true